DEPAQ与铀(Ⅵ)显色反应的研究及应用

Study on color Reaction of Uranium(Ⅵ) with DEPAQ and Its Application

【摘要】 本文研究了Triton-X-100存在的情况下5-(4-二乙氨基苯偶氮)-8-羟基喹啉(DEPAQ)与铀(Ⅵ)的显色反应。结果表明,在pH7.5~8.5范围内显色剂与铀(Ⅵ)具有较灵敏的反应,配合物的最大吸收波长为526nm,用平衡移动法和斜率比法测得配合物的组成为1:2,表观摩尔吸光系统。为6.26×104L·mol-1·cm-1,铀的含量在0~50μg/25ml范围内符合比耳定律。在适量的CyDTA存在下,大多数常见离子不干扰测定。经TBP萃取色层分离后,本法用于岩石中微量铀的测定,结果令人满意。

【Abstract】 A sensitive color reaction of uranium (Ⅵ ) with 5 - (4 - diethylaminophenylazo ) - 8 hydroxyquinoline (DEPAQ) is investigated in a medium of Triton X- 100 and PH= 7. 5-8. 5.U (Ⅵ ) reacts with DEPAQ to form a stable red complex with a molar ratio of 1: 2. The complex shows a maximum absorption at 526 urn with an apparent molar absorption coefficient of 6.24 × 104 L. mol-1. cm-1. Beer’s law is obeyed in the range of 0-50 μg/25 ml. The interference of various foreign ions is investigated. After the separation by tributylphosphorate (TBP) chromatography,the proposed method is applied to the determination of microamounts of wrarium in rocks with satisfactory results.
